Effects of opioids on driving ability

Summary
Patients on long-term opioid therapy (Chronic Opioid Analgesic Therapy: COAT) generally maintained driving abilities in off-road tests. This pilot study suggests stable opioid use may not significantly impair essential driving skills for persistent pain management.

Background:
- Driving is a crucial activity for independence and daily living.
- Patients on Chronic Opioid Analgesic Therapy (COAT) for chronic pain often face driving restrictions due to safety concerns.
- Limited research exists on the long-term effects of opioid analgesics on driving performance.
Purpose of the Study:
- To investigate the impact of medically prescribed, stable opioid use on the driving capabilities of patients with persistent, nonmalignant pain.
- To assess whether COAT affects essential driving-related skills.
Main Methods:
- A pilot study involving 16 patients with chronic nonmalignant pain on stable COAT.
- Comprehensive off-road driving evaluation including pre-driver evaluation (PDE) and simulator evaluation (SDE).
- Comparison of COAT patients against a historical control group of cerebrally compromised patients (CComp) who either passed or failed on-road driving tests.
Main Results:
- COAT patients generally outperformed the CComp group on most PDE and SDE measures.
- COAT patients' performance equaled or exceeded that of both CComp groups that passed and failed on-road tests.
- While some specific neuropsychometric tests showed poorer performance in COAT patients, these differences were not statistically significant and lacked a systematic pattern.
Conclusions:
- The study provides preliminary support that stable COAT does not significantly impair key driving-related perception, cognition, coordination, and behavior.
- COAT patients exhibited some behavioral similarities to those who failed on-road driving tests, such as difficulty following instructions and impulsivity.
- Methodological limitations necessitate further research with larger sample sizes to confirm generalizability.
